With that being said, Kyle “Big Skeem” Kister feels he is more than qualified to bring all three 3 qualities to the game plus many more. The 23 year old Korean rapper who resides in the small city of Lancaster P.A. Has created quite a buzz for himself over the past 4 fours. After dropping his first independent mixtape back in 06” entitled “By Any Means Necessary”with the help of long time friend, DJ Herk. Big skeem joined forces with CEO and artist Geolani Grandz and gladly accepted an invitation to join forces with the Indie label Team AFFicial. After a year straight of recording and collaborating with both underground and major artists as well as being placed on mixtapes from DJ’s such as DJ Whoo Kid (G-Unit), DJ Lust, DJ Kool Kid, DJ Radio (Streetsweepers), Dub Floyd (Justo Award Winner), DJ Diggz and over 200 more. It was safe to say the industry had finally began to pay attention to small town rapper. Fast forward to July 08”
Big Skeem dropped his second and most talked about CD to date, entitled “CERTIFED”. A 24 track street album featuring artists such as the late Stack Bundles (Riot Squad/Dipset Byrd Gang), Peedi Crakk (State Property), Freeway, S-One (Bang Bang Boogie), Bynoe (Tha Riot Squad), Geolani Grandz, Rain, and the legendary hookster D.V. Alias Khryst. Along with some of the hottest unsigned production from beat makers like Metro Beats, Fresh P (Creator of the lead single “Get Paid”), Casa One, DJ Herk, Majik, Sean Ross, Lokken Load Ent. And many more. While the project has received an enormous street and Internet buzz from sites Rapmullet.com, Hiphipdx.com, and track features on both Hiphopgame.com and Allhiphop.com. Individual records off the CD began popping up on Sirius satellite radio, Comcast Music Choice, and Central PA. Top 40 radio’s 99.3 kiss FM. With all of that under his belt recognition seemed inevitable. After being nominated three times at Central PA’s Hip hop awards in 07” & 08” for the categories Best male artist, Best Mixtape artist and Best New Artist things were all starting to fall in place. Big Skeem has recently shot his first video for “Certified”/”Put Em Up Remix” directed by Gadget, which has gained a combined number of over 50,000 views from sites such as Forbezdvd.com, WorldstarHipHop.com and youtube. Currently promoting “CERTIFIED” and doing shows all over the state opening for artists like Ja Rule, JR Writer, and Freeway, Big Skeem is realizing the saying is definitely true “It’s not where your from, it’s where you’re at”
